Introduction The United Kingdom has long been recognized as a global hub for startups and innovation. With an increasingly digital landscape, startups in the UK are embracing online learning platforms to acquire new knowledge and upskill their teams. In this blog post, we will explore the growing trend of online learning platforms in the UK startup ecosystem and highlight some of the top platforms available. 1. Why Online Learning Platforms? The digital age has revolutionized the way we learn and acquire new skills. Traditional educational institutions can be time-consuming and expensive, making them less accessible to startups with limited resources. Online learning platforms offer a flexible and cost-effective solution, allowing startups to access a wide range of courses and learning materials anytime, anywhere. 2. Top Online Learning Platforms in the UK a) Udemy: With over 35 million students and 400,000 courses, Udemy is one of the most popular online learning platforms in the UK startup community. It offers a vast array of courses in various fields, including technology, marketing, entrepreneurship, and more, allowing startups to address specific skill gaps within their teams. b) Coursera: Known for its collaboration with leading universities, Coursera provides access to high-quality courses and certifications. Startups can benefit from Coursera's extensive course catalog, covering diverse topics like data science, business management, and artificial intelligence. Additionally, Coursera offers both individual and team-based learning options. c) LinkedIn Learning: Formerly known as Lynda.com, LinkedIn Learning is a leading online platform that offers professional development courses. Startups can leverage the platform's vast library of courses taught by industry experts to enhance their teams' skills in areas such as leadership, project management, and technology. d) FutureLearn: Owned by The Open University, FutureLearn offers a wide range of courses, allowing startups to develop their team's knowledge across various disciplines. What sets FutureLearn apart is its emphasis on social learning, providing opportunities for collaboration and networking with other learners. 3. Benefits for UK Startups a) Cost-effective: Online learning platforms often offer affordable pricing plans, making it accessible for startups with limited budgets. Companies can skip the hefty costs associated with traditional education and invest in high-quality online courses instead. b) Flexibility: Startups operate in a fast-paced environment, and online learning platforms provide flexibility to learn at one's own pace. Employees can access courses during their spare time or work hours, ensuring minimal disruption to their daily tasks. c) Relevant and up-to-date content: Online learning platforms frequently update their course offerings to keep up with the ever-changing business landscape. This allows startups to access the latest knowledge and stay ahead in their industry. d) Scalability: As startups grow, the need for continuous learning becomes vital for both personal and organizational development. Online learning platforms allow easy scalability, enabling startups to train their teams efficiently as they expand.
